If you're setting up your HP Envy printer, first make sure it supports wireless connectivity. You can check this in the printer manual. Once you confirm that it supports a Wi-Fi connection, proceed with the steps.
This is the first and quickest way to set up an HP Envy printer on a wireless network. You can use this method on your computer or mobile device. Here are the steps to set up the printer via the HP Smart app.
Step 1: Download & Install the HP Smart App
Start by downloading the HP Smart app from the Microsoft Store.
To download, click the Start button and search for Microsoft Store.
Once the store is open, search for the app, and click the Get or Install option to start the installation.
After installing the app, click Launch or Open to start it.
Note: If you use a mobile device, then you can install it from the Play Store or the App Store.
Step 2: Turn on the HP Envy Printer
The printer must be turned on for setup. Make sure it’s connected properly to the wall outlet. Also, press the power button on the printer, and ensure its power light is flashing.
Step 3: Add the Printer to Wi-Fi
Open the HP Smart App on your computer, and select the Add Printer option. Then, the app will start searching for nearby printers automatically. Once the app recognizes your printer, continue with the on-screen steps. Finally, enter your wireless network details, such as the SSID and password, which you can find on your router’s label.
Step 4: Print Through the App
Once the printer connects to Wi-Fi, you can start printing your documents and photos directly through the HP Smart app.
This is a manual method to connect your printer to a wireless network. So, if you don’t want to use the app, follow the steps in the section below to connect your printer to Wi-Fi.
Ensure that the printer is turned on, navigate to the Network or Wireless section, and select the Wireless Settings menu.
Choose Wireless Setup/Wi-Fi Setup Wizard, whichever is available on your printer's control panel.
Input your wireless network username and password, and let the printer confirm the wireless connection.
That's it for setting up an HP Envy printer for a wireless connection using its control panel.
This is the last method for connecting your printer wirelessly. In this method, you need to press the WPS push button on the printer and the router to set up the connection. Use these steps to set up the WPS method.
Power on your printer, and ensure that it's placed close to the Wi-Fi router.
Press the Wi-Fi button on the printer and hold for three seconds until the wireless light starts blinking.
Press the WPS button on the router.
Wait for the printer and router to connect automatically.
When the connection is complete, the printer light turns solid green or blue, showing that your 'HP Envy Printer' is now connected to Wi-Fi.
